41 lines
		
	
	
		
			955 B
		
	
	
	
		
			TypeScript
		
	
	
	
	
	
			
		
		
	
	
			41 lines
		
	
	
		
			955 B
		
	
	
	
		
			TypeScript
		
	
	
	
	
	
declare module '*.vue' {
 | 
						|
  import type {  ComponentOptions } from 'vue';
 | 
						|
  const Component: ComponentOptions;
 | 
						|
  export default Component;
 | 
						|
}
 | 
						|
 | 
						|
declare module '*.md' {
 | 
						|
  import type {  ComponentOptions } from 'vue';
 | 
						|
  const Component: ComponentOptions;
 | 
						|
  export default Component;
 | 
						|
}
 | 
						|
 | 
						|
declare module 'iarna-toml-esm' {
 | 
						|
  export const parse: (toml: string) => any;
 | 
						|
  export const stringify: (obj: any) => string;
 | 
						|
}
 | 
						|
 | 
						|
declare module 'emojilib' {
 | 
						|
  const lib: Record<string, string[]>;
 | 
						|
  export default lib;
 | 
						|
}
 | 
						|
 | 
						|
declare module 'unicode-emoji-json' {
 | 
						|
  const emoji: Record<string, {
 | 
						|
    name: string;
 | 
						|
    slug: string;
 | 
						|
    group: string;
 | 
						|
    emoji_version: string;
 | 
						|
    unicode_version: string;
 | 
						|
    skin_tone_support: boolean;
 | 
						|
    skin_tone_support_unicode_version: string;
 | 
						|
  }>;
 | 
						|
  
 | 
						|
  export default emoji;
 | 
						|
}
 | 
						|
 | 
						|
declare module 'pdf-signature-reader' {
 | 
						|
  const verifySignature: (pdf: ArrayBuffer) => ({signatures: SignatureInfo[]});
 | 
						|
 | 
						|
  export default verifySignature;
 | 
						|
} |